Autos and Vehicles, Business and Industrial, Computers and Electronics, Jobs and Education, News, Online Communities, People and Society, Popular, Science

Want to Use Apple’s New AI Features, But Worried About Privacy?

Want to Use Apple’s New AI Features, But Worried About Privacy?

The world of technology is constantly evolving, with each year bringing new innovations that push the boundaries of what’s possible. Apple, a company renowned for its user-centric approach and cutting-edge technology, has consistently been at the forefront of this evolution. Their recent announcements mark a significant leap forward, introducing a suite of advancements designed to empower both users and developers. Let’s delve into the heart of these innovations, exploring the impact they promise across the Apple ecosystem.

Apple Intelligence: The Dawn of Personal Intelligence Systems

At the heart of Apple’s recent announcements lies a groundbreaking concept: Apple Intelligence. This isn’t just a new feature; it’s a fundamental shift in how we interact with technology. Apple Intelligence represents the dawn of personal intelligence systems, seamlessly integrated into our devices to enhance our daily lives in unprecedented ways.

The Power of On-Device Intelligence

One of the key pillars of Apple Intelligence is its commitment to on-device processing. By leveraging the immense power of Apple silicon, Apple has achieved a remarkable feat: running complex artificial intelligence (AI) tasks directly on your iPhone, iPad, and Mac. This strategic decision brings with it a host of benefits:

  • Unparalleled Speed and Responsiveness: On-device processing eliminates the need to send data to remote servers, resulting in lightning-fast responses and a smoother user experience.
  • Enhanced Privacy and Security: Your data remains on your device, safeguarded by Apple’s robust security measures. This ensures your personal information stays private and under your control.
  • Seamless Offline Functionality: Since processing happens locally, you can enjoy the benefits of Apple Intelligence even when you’re not connected to the internet.

The Foundation Model: A Balancing Act of Power and Efficiency

Underpinning Apple Intelligence is a highly capable Foundation Model – a large language model (LLM) meticulously engineered to strike the perfect balance between power and efficiency. This model serves as the brain behind a wide range of features, from understanding and generating human-like text to creating stunning images.

To achieve this delicate balance, Apple employed several innovative techniques:

  • Fine-tuning: The Foundation Model undergoes specialized training processes, each focused on mastering specific tasks like text summarization, grammar correction, or generating email replies. This results in a set of distinct models, each optimized for excellence in its designated area.
  • Adapters: The Key to On-the-Fly Specialization: A novel technique called “adapters” enables the Foundation Model to dynamically specialize itself for different tasks. These adapters are essentially small collections of model weights that can be loaded and swapped as needed, giving the model remarkable flexibility and efficiency.
  • Model Compression: Apple has leveraged state-of-the-art quantization techniques to significantly reduce the size of the model without compromising its accuracy. This ensures that even the most powerful AI models can run smoothly on devices as compact as an iPhone.
  • Inference Optimization: Significant effort has been invested in optimizing the model’s inference performance – the time it takes to process a prompt and generate a response. Techniques like speculative decoding, context pruning, and group query attention, all tuned to maximize the Neural Engine’s capabilities, contribute to a remarkably responsive user experience.
faq cloud infrastructure featured img x

Private Cloud Compute: Extending Intelligence While Preserving Privacy

While on-device processing forms the bedrock of Apple Intelligence, certain advanced features necessitate the computational power of the cloud. To address this, Apple has developed Private Cloud Compute, a revolutionary cloud computing architecture designed from the ground up with privacy as its cornerstone.

Private Cloud Compute introduces several groundbreaking features:

  • A New Era of Cloud Security: Built on a hardened subset of iOS foundations, Private Cloud Compute boasts an unprecedented level of security for cloud AI. Features not essential for AI processing, such as persistent data storage, have been omitted to mitigate entire classes of privacy risks.
  • Eliminating Privileged Access: Traditional server management tools have been replaced with a purpose-built system designed to prevent unauthorized access to user data. This includes eliminating vulnerabilities like remote shell access, further bolstering security.
  • End-to-End Encryption and Ephemeral Data: Every request sent from your device to Private Cloud Compute is protected by end-to-end encryption. Once the request is processed, the data is immediately discarded, ensuring it’s never stored on Apple’s servers.
  • Transparency and Independent Verification: To provide unparalleled transparency, Apple is taking the unprecedented step of making virtual images of every Private Cloud Compute production build publicly available for security researchers to scrutinize. This commitment to open scrutiny underscores Apple’s dedication to user privacy.

Empowering Developers: A Glimpse into Apple’s Developer Toolkit

Apple’s commitment to empowering developers is evident in its latest suite of developer tools. These tools are designed to streamline the development process, enabling developers to create even more powerful, innovative, and engaging apps for Apple’s platforms.

Xcode 16: Infusing Intelligence into Code

Xcode, Apple’s integrated development environment (IDE), has long been a cornerstone for developers building apps for Apple’s ecosystem. Xcode 16 takes this a step further, introducing a new era of intelligent coding assistance powered by Apple’s advanced generative models.

  • Predictive Code Completion: A New Level of Efficiency: The new code completion engine in Xcode 16 goes beyond simply suggesting API calls. It predicts the code you need based on your project’s context, coding style, and even the comments you write. This makes coding faster, more efficient, and less prone to errors.
  • Swift Assist: Transforming Ideas into Code: Swift Assist, a new cloud-based coding companion, takes intelligent code generation to the next level. By understanding natural language prompts, Swift Assist can generate entire code blocks, helping you prototype ideas faster and explore new APIs with ease.
  • Privacy at its Core: Both the new code completion engine and Swift Assist prioritize your privacy. Your code is never stored on Apple’s servers or used to train their machine learning models.

Swift 6: A Decade of Innovation and a Future of Concurrency

Swift, Apple’s modern and intuitive programming language, celebrates its 10th anniversary this year. Swift 6 marks a significant milestone in its evolution, introducing features that enhance code safety, improve performance, and pave the way for a future of concurrent programming.

  • Data-Race Safety: Eliminating a Class of Bugs at Compile Time: Swift 6 introduces a groundbreaking feature: compile-time data-race safety. This means the compiler can now detect and flag potential data races – situations where multiple parts of your code try to access and modify the same data simultaneously – preventing a whole class of bugs before they even occur.
  • Incremental Adoption for a Smoother Transition: Recognizing that adopting data-race safety may require code modifications, Apple has made the new Swift 6 language mode opt-in. You can choose to migrate your codebase incrementally, one module at a time, ensuring a smoother transition.
  • Expanding Swift’s Reach: Beyond its core advancements, Swift is expanding its reach to new platforms and domains. Enhanced support for Linux and Windows, coupled with a new “Embedded Swift” subset for resource-constrained environments, positions Swift as a versatile language for a wide range of applications.

SwiftUI, SwiftData, and RealityKit: A Symphony of Frameworks

Apple’s commitment to developer productivity extends beyond Xcode and Swift to encompass a rich ecosystem of frameworks designed to simplify the creation of beautiful, responsive, and powerful apps.

  • SwiftUI: The Intuitive Way to Build User Interfaces: SwiftUI, Apple’s declarative UI framework, continues to evolve with new features and refinements. Its intuitive syntax, combined with a powerful set of tools, makes building user interfaces for all Apple platforms a breeze.
  • SwiftData: Effortless Data Management: SwiftData provides a lightweight and intuitive way to model and persist your app’s data. Its seamless integration with Swift makes working with data feel natural and effortless.
  • RealityKit: Unlocking the Power of 3D and Spatial Experiences: RealityKit simplifies the creation of immersive 3D and augmented reality experiences. Its powerful rendering engine, combined with intuitive APIs, makes building for Apple Vision Pro, as well as AR experiences on iPhone and iPad, more accessible than ever.

A Unified Vision: Connecting Platforms, Empowering Experiences

Underlying all of Apple’s announcements is a unified vision: to create a seamless and interconnected ecosystem where devices work together harmoniously, and apps feel like natural extensions of the user experience. This commitment to a unified platform delivers tangible benefits for both users and developers.

  • A Consistent User Experience: By providing a consistent set of frameworks and design principles across its platforms, Apple ensures that apps feel familiar and intuitive, regardless of the device.
  • Code Reusability and Increased Efficiency: Developers can leverage their existing skills and codebase to build apps for multiple Apple platforms, reducing development time and costs.
  • Unlocking the Power of Integration: Apple’s platforms are designed to work together seamlessly. This tight integration allows developers to create apps that leverage the unique capabilities of each device, delivering truly innovative and compelling experiences.

The Future Unfolds

Apple’s latest announcements mark a significant leap forward in the evolution of personal technology. By placing intelligence, privacy, and developer empowerment at the forefront, Apple is shaping a future where technology seamlessly integrates into our lives, enhancing our productivity, creativity, and connections with the world around us.